Repeat and Repay
I say I'm fine, but I'm dying inside. I can never decide, should I confide? I'm empty within, my heart beating sin, not blood not love only darkness begins. Can you let me go? No. You never show but you love me so, if I die tonight and my soul takes flight would you catch it and hold onto it tight cause if I leave you'd never believe forever you'd grieve, if you love me. the same scene in my head as I lay alone in my bed and think of what's said. I'm stuck on repeat, there's no way to cheat, an impossible feat, no way out. Repeat repeat repay
